DeepSeek Harness plugin: secondary working directories for a project. The agent keeps the primary workspace as cwd, gains equal write/exec permissions on configured secondary directories under workspace-write mode, and is notified of configuration changes at the next message boundary. Configurable from the session header AND from the session-creation page (before the first message) through a sessionless multiFolder remote API.
DeepSeek Harness plugin (temporary, pre-upstream-fix): automatically injects a CPython tempfile shim (PYTHONPATH -> sitecustomize) into every confined shell command on the Windows sandbox, so python/pytest tempfile use works with zero extra tools, zero model-context overhead, and zero escalation.
Structured, machine-readable CI output for DeepSeek Harness (dsh): session event capture with JSON/NDJSON reports, JUnit XML, semantic exit codes, artifact collection and privacy redaction. Ships as a dsh profile bundle and a standalone CLI.

Intercepts `rm` commands issued by any DSH agent session (GUI, automation runs, headless bridges) at the tools guard layer and moves the targets to the macOS Trash instead of deleting them. Switchable from the web GUI under Settings → General.
